How did New England’s rocky terrain affect the colonists who lived there?

The answer is A (They turned to fishing, among other industries).

Explanation:

Farming wasn’t good so they turned to fishing since they had put their colonies next to the sea.

Why was Anne Hutchinson tried by the General Court of Massachusetts Bay?
Westkost [7]

In 1637, Anne Hutchinson was put on trial by the General Court of Massachusetts Bay for her blasphemous claims or disagreement with the teaching of the Anglican church. Anne practiced the beliefs of the Puritan faith. After a two day trial by the General Court of Massachusetts Bay a guilty verdict was delivered and Anne was exiled.

Which countries were first to grant women the right to vote
Naily [24]

New Zealand was the first country to allow women to vote (in 1893), while the King Abdullah of Saudi Arabia granted women the right to vote in 2011. The United States finally began allowing women to vote in 1920, after the ratification of the 19th Amendment to the Constitution
